Sat, November 9 7:30pm Well known clarinetist and pianist return for 5th perfomance here. Glen Echo Heights House Concert & Potluck Dinner. SOLOX house concert: Red Lantern at Milo just off Massachusetts Av in Woodacres. Music begins at 8pm.

Clarinetist Jeremy Eig (NewOrchestra of Washington, Wolf Trap, 9:30 Club, Neighborhood Concerts, Clarinet Commission Collective. Dr. Eig completed doctoral studies at Stony Brook University.[https://www.youtube.com/@jphunktus](Here is a sample)
& [https://youtu.be/vEDeSmFQeKs](another YouTube video)

Pianist Josephine Lee Riggs (organist at Messiah United Methodist Church, music director for Act Two Levine MusCi, Duke Ellington School of the Arts, Wolf Trap Opera, Urban Arias, Washington Concert Opera, Manhattan School of Music, Boston University, Boston University, Tanglewood Institute and Santa Clara University). This is the 85h SOLOX concert at the Red Lantern at Milo, since 2010, and the 36th with GroupMuse.

PROGRAM TBD, classical, improvisational performances including compositions by Jeremy Eig

Light PotLuck Dinner Buffet. Host will provide two hot hors d'oeuvres & punch for potluck reception during intermission & beginning, when doors open. Guests are welcome to bring food and wine to share as well; if considering a sweet, think about fruit instead of processed sugar. Music begins at 30 minutes after doors open, please be on time, 2 sets with 1 short intermission, rarely one longer set. Guests most welcome and encouraged to bring dish/drink to share/potluck, please consider bringing wine if you use it. Stemware/Ice Buckets/Filtered Water Provided.

Advance payment REQUESTED (pay thru GroupMuse or the PayPal Link) NO CASH at EVENT--illegal in MD; $21 including PP/GM fee, advance only, artist receives $20. All guests will be seated in Music Room. Accessibility note: 3 steps walkway to entry hall, 30 inch doors inside.
